Default Adsense above the title

Hey guys

In the past couple of weeks I've been playing around with my adsense placement.

Does adsense have different views about placeing the adsense directly above the title?

I want to try it out with a large square block above title then under the title have like 4 lines
of content then another 2 large square blocks and then the bulk of the contents with
some links units sprinkled in between and at the end.

Default Re: Adsense above the title

Googles rules about placement under the title are so grey that i choose to run all my ads over the title. Yes the CTR is a little lower but my account or sites do not get banned. I figure eventually they will move to not allowing anything under the title
